Job Description:
GIS Developer/Analyst
Description
GeneralThe GIS Analyst / Developer II reports to the Manager, IT or IT Director (Applications) and will be responsible for complete systems life cycle management activities (e.g., analyses, design, technical requirements, coding, testing) implementation for geospatial and other application systems that support agency operations, planning, asset management, and field data workflows. This role is responsible for configuring, administering, developing, and integrating both Esri and open-source GIS technologies into enterprise systems such as ERP, CRM, Asset Management, Scheduling, and Planning applications, for the San Mateo County Transit District (SamTrans), the Peninsula Corridor Joint Powers Board (JPB), and the San Mateo County Transportation Authority (TA).
Essential Functions & Duties- Acts as technical team leader and maintains responsibility for analysis, design, and implementation of projects as assigned, including complex and highly specialized applications.
- Manage the development and implementation of and provide support for business applications, integrations, interfaces, and utilities.
- Key contributor and driver in the deployment approach, including planning and execution, data conversion approach, script development and execution, warranty period, and solution transition to the platform's operational context.
- Design and develop complex workflows and innovative ideas on modernizing business practices.
- Perform spatial analysis and obtain location information and/or data extraction from large datasets.
- Review and process (QA/QC) spatial data, perform data/attribute enrichment, and migrate production ready data to a centralized repository.
- Produce professional maps/figures and investigate and analyze spatial datasets.
- Develop, maintain, and optimize linear referencing systems/networks.
- Develop efficient and repeatable scripts that streamline complex and reoccurring tasks.
- Review and publish production ready GIS data on to Agency GIS Portal.
- Participate in the investigation, procurement, installation, configuration, administration, maintenance and integration of commercial off-the-shelf (COTS) software that specializes in geospatial technology and solutions to streamline GIS and other business processes.
- Support to the creation, implementation, and maintenance of GIS standard operating procedures, as well as GIS related policies and procedures for data creation/acquisition.
- Collaborate with internal customers and consultants to define the business requirements, scope definition, and project timelines.
- Successfully drives designs and solutions through enterprise processes and governance to ensure compliant, secure, and supportable solutions.
- Participate in new release feature and functionality reviews to provide ongoing technical guidance and support.
- Integrate business systems to optimize business solutions and provide technical support.
- Provide technical systems support for database administrators, analysts, and system support staff.
- Maintains the sensitivity and confidentiality of data and systems architecture environment.
Examples of Duties :
- Develop and configures mobile/field data collection apps
- Optimize spatial databases and maintain a living GIS data dictionary
- Collaborate with team members to create and iterate through process workflows and application designs and prototypes.
- Monitor GIS related software, databases, and applications and conducts performance tuning as needed.
- Validate features and datasets, tools/widgets, scripts, and software upgrades/patches
- Provide input for the preparation, coordination, and management of GIS project work plans and schedules to include defining requirements, tasks, and resource assignments, ensuring that approved quality levels and deadlines are met
- Act as a departmental liaison between vendors, contractors, other public agencies, and District staff to document processes, service level agreements, and general accountability.
- Act as a key technology player in the strategic management of daily operations and the evolution of GIS Applications and Integrations.
- Conduct GIS user trainings and prepare technical papers, presentations, procedures/ training manuals, and demonstration videos to help support staff and end users utilize spatial applications
- Perform all job duties and responsibilities in a safe manner to protect oneself, fellow employees and the public from injury or harm. Promote safety awareness and follow safety procedures to reduce or eliminate accidents.
- Provide strategic leadership in identifying and prioritizing the evolution of the GIS Applications (ESRI and Open-source GIS technologies). Lead discussion and assist in making decisions on application data relationships required for managing the integrity of data representing the agency.
- Steer the business community in achieving digital transformation and streamline their operations towards productive/optimal workflow practices within and across multiple user groups.
- Manage enterprise resource planning (ERP) systems, fare collection systems, inventory management systems, and scheduling systems.
- Coordinate with other departments on integrated applications as needed.
- Identify and lead the implementation of new and creative solutions that are compatible with current and future technologies.
- Analyze situations, identify problems, and recommend and implement solutions in a cost-effective manner.
- Perform all job duties and responsibilities in a safe manner to protect one's self, fellow employees and the public from injury or harm. Promote safety awareness and follow safety procedures in an effort to reduce or eliminate accidents.
- Perform other duties as assigned.
Minimum QualificationsSufficient education, training, and experience to demonstrate the knowledge and ability to perform the position's essential functions successfully. Development of the required knowledge and abilities is typically obtained through but not limited to:
- Degree in GIS/Geography (Cartography), Computer Science, Information Systems, Engineering, or a related field with major course work in GIS.
- Five (5) years of experience developing and managing enterprise geographic information systems and databases for one or more of the following environments, asset management, engineering, planning, public health, environmental, and transportation.
- Excellent verbal and written communication skills.
- Demonstrated ability to establish, maintain, and foster positive and effective working relationships with those contacted in the course of work.
- Technical Qualification
- Esri’s ArcGIS Pro and ArcGIS Online
- HTML, advanced JavaScript, and CSS
- ArcGIS JavaScript API, Dojo, ArcGIS Server & Web Adaptor
- Python, React, Vue.js, TypeScript, and Arcade, Calcite
- Knowledge of OS Geo including: GeoServer, OpenLayers, Esri’s Leaflet
- Geospatial enabled database platforms (e.g. MS SQLServer, PostgreSQL, Oracle, etc.)
Preferred Qualifications:
- Experience in public sector/transportation, railroad, utility, environmental, or public works industry.
- Proficiency with Esri and Open-Source GIS software/platforms (e.g. ArcGIS Pro, ArcGIS Server, ArcGIS Online, QGIS, GeoServer, OpenLayers, etc.)
- Experience with field data collection and techniques
- Experience with data integration platforms, relational databases, and computer networks.
- Effective written and verbal communication and presentation skills.
- Possess a California driver’s license with a safe driving record.
Below is a summary of the comprehensive benefits provided to District full-time employees:
Health and Welfare Benefits:
- Healthcare Benefits -District employees are offered a choice of healthcare providers under the CalPERS Health Benefits Program.The District will contribute ninety (90) percent towards monthly premiums for full-time employees. Fifty (50) percent for part-time employees.
- Free Dental and Vision Benefits provided - Employer Covers Premiums
- Free Employee Assistance Benefit - Employees are entitled to 5 face-to-face sessions or telephonic or web-video consultations for problem-solving support per incident, per calendar year.
- Flexible Spending Accounts - Pre-tax dollars to pay for qualified Health or Dependent Care expenses.
Retirement Medical Benefits:
- Long Term Disability Insurance - After 90 days of total disability, Administrative full-time employees are eligible for 60% of monthly income covered by the District.
- Health and Wellness - Gyms located at most work locations and discounted Weight Watcher Membership Option.
Holidays and Paid Time Off:
- Paid Time Off - Newly hired employees accrue 6.5 hours bi-weekly when hired (if Exempt 8.25 hours).As you move up in years of service credit, the rate of the amount of PTO accrued will also increase.
- Paid Holidays - The District provides seven paid holidays throughout the year - New Years Day, Martin Luther King Jr. Day, Memorial Day, Independence Day (July 4th), Labor Day, Thanksgiving Day and Christmas Day
- Floating Holidays - District employees can earn up to five (5) floating holidays.
Financial Planning Benefits:
- Pension Benefits through CalPERS -You must have a minimum of 5 years of service to be eligible for this pension.
- CalPERS PEPRA vs. Classic - All employees hired on, or after January 1, 2013, are considered PEPRA members and will contribute 8% of their salary up to the maximum IRS cut-off. All Classic members will contribute 6%
- Deferred Compensation Options - Select to contribute to one or both of our Tax Deferred Compensation Options
- Reliance Standard Life Insurance with 100% premium paid by the District - 1 times annual salary of employee - max $200,000
- Optional Life Insurance - Employees may purchase additional life insurance for themselves and their eligible family members.
Growth and Education Benefits:
- Professional Development - Access to LinkedIn Learning and San Mateo County’s professional training. District Tuition Reimbursement Program - A maximum of $5,250 per year for courses related to your job or career goals with the District.
- Computer Loan Program - Interest-free two-year loan with a maximum amount of $2,000.
Other Amazing Benefits:
- Credit Union - Employees and family members are eligible to join the San Mateo Credit Union and Patelco Credit Union.
- Employee Clean Commute (ECC) - Car/Van poolers and Public Transit riders receive a monthly reimbursement.
- Commuter Benefits - Free Employee Parking; Free Bus Pass for employee as well as children/spouse; Clipper Card/Go Pass Program for Central employees.
For union employees, all of the above benefits are subject to the employee’s Collective Bargaining Agreement. Benefits listed are also subject to change with or without notice and are subject to contract/provider terms and conditions.
Closing Date/Time: 5/3/2026 11:59 PM Pacific
Salary:
$117,763.00 - $164,868.00 Annually